草庐IT

nuget-packing

全部标签

git - "Auto packing the repository for optimum performance"是什么意思?

我的git存储库有问题。在过去的几天里,每当我向服务器推送时,我都会收到这条消息:“自动打包存储库以获得最佳性能”,它似乎并没有消失并返回shell。我还尝试checkout到一个新分支,然后在我以前的分支上进行rebase,然后执行gitgc删除未使用的历史对象,然后进行推送,但仍然出现此消息。请让我知道我的repo发生了什么。 最佳答案 简而言之:就是说到做到,如果你让它完成,一切都会好起来的。在大多数可能会增加存储库中松散(未打包)对象数量的操作(包括推送)中,Git调用gitgc--auto。如果有足够多的松散对象(默认情况

linux - 使用 SSL 从 Linux 推送到私有(private) NuGet 存储库

我目前正在尝试从Linux构建机器(dotnet核心项目)将NuGet包部署到我们的本地Nexus服务器但是,Nexus服务器在HTTPS上运行,并带有我的构建机器无法识别的公司域证书。当我运行nugetpush时,出现以下错误:PushingApp.1.0.0.nupkgto'https://v-nexus/repository/nuget/'...PUThttps://v-nexus/repository/nuget/Anerrorwasencounteredwhenfetching'PUThttps://v-nexus/repository/nuget/'.Therequestw

linux - Linux 上用于 .NET Core 的 NuGet

当您执行dotnetrestore时,.NETCore很明显会下载NuGet包。但是我找不到适用于.NETCore的NuGet命令行实用程序(有一个适用于Mono的实用程序,但我不想要那个)。那么如何让NuGet在Linux上通过命令行与.NETCore一起工作(显然在包恢复之外。开箱即用)。 最佳答案 最近的.NETCoreSDK版本,例如1.0.0RC4,NuGet随.NETCore一起提供。您可以通过使用dotnet将其指定为命令来直接访问NuGet:dotnetnuget如果.NETCoreSDK的版本不支持,您可以考虑下载

c# - Nuget 和 "Unable to load the service index"

这个问题在这里已经有了答案:Nugetconnectionattemptfailed"Unabletoloadtheserviceindexforsource"(54个答案)关闭5年前。我在使用Monodevelop时遇到了问题。我正在使用LinuxMintSerena(18.1)和Monodevelop7.0.1(build24)。尝试在新项目上添加nuget包时,我得到下一个答案:[nuget.org]Unabletoloadtheserviceindexforsourcehttps://api.nuget.org/v3/index.json.Anerroroccurredwhil

linux - 如何使此 "action-packed, random data"在终端中回显?

好吧,这不是一个真正要实现任何实际目标的问题,但它仍然是一个严肃的问题,我希望它会被认真对待并且mods不会因此而惩罚我:)我相信你们中的大多数人都看过一些不错的Action片,其中CIA或FBI或黑客或任何其他“PCNerd”正在“检索一些信息”,当他们实际显示他们的屏幕/显示器/桌面时,有显示了很多随机数据,真是太刺激了:D所以,我们正在拍摄一部电影,我需要重建这样一个场景。我的操作系统是ubuntu10.10。我想我已经在互联网上的某个地方读到过那个shell实际上可以被记录然后回放,但我不确定它是如何工作的。基本上,任何可以解决问题的脚本/程序/代码/解决方案都非常受欢迎。如果

php - 有人可以向我解释一下 PHP 中的 pack() 函数吗?

我想了解更多关于PHP中的pack()函数的信息:https://secure.php.net/manual/en/function.pack.php我知道它将数据打包成二进制,但我不确定所有这些vVnNcC是什么意思,我想知道是否有人可以给我一个实用的演示何时使用哪种格式?在我看来,在线文档,对于更改,缺乏信息。 最佳答案 那些表示您希望如何以二进制格式表示要打包的数据:所以$bin=pack("v",1);=>0000000000000001(16bit)在哪里$bin=pack("V",1)=>0000000000000000

c# - dapper nuget 1.7 枚举映射

我从Nuget(v1.7)升级到最新版本的Dapper后遇到了问题。它总是返回第一个枚举成员(也就是说,它无法映射)。我使用MySQL作为数据库。CREATETABLE`users_roles`(`userId`INT(11)NOTNULL,`roleId`INT(11)NOTNULL,KEY`user_id`(`userId`),KEY`role_id`(`roleId`));INSERTINTO`users_roles`(`userId`,`roleId`)VALUES(1,1);INSERTINTO`users_roles`(`userId`,`roleId`)VALUES(2,

Git 克隆因内存不足错误而失败 - "fatal: out of memory, malloc failed (tried to allocate 905574791 bytes)/fatal: index-pack failed"

我正在尝试将大型(1.4GB)Git存储库克隆到具有384MBRAM的32位DebianVM。我正在使用Git1.7.2.5,并使用SSH协议(protocol)进行克隆('gitcloneuser@host.com:/my/repo')克隆失败并显示以下消息:remote:Countingobjects:18797,done.remote:warning:subobtimalpack-outofmemoryremote:Compressingobjects:100%(10363/10363),done.fatal:outofmemory,mallocfailed(triedtoall

c++ - 警告 "alignment of a member was sensitive to packing"在 C++ 中是什么意思

警告“成员的对齐对打包敏感”在C++中是什么意思?我正在使用VisualStudio2005。如何删除这些警告?顺便说一句,我不想​​禁用它们。 最佳答案 某些数据类型必须与特定边界对齐。比如:structV{chara;doubleb;charc;doubled;};sizeof(char)为1,sizeof(double)为8,但如果该结构需要double对齐到8字节边界,则该结构的大小可能大于预期的18。在这种情况下,由于成员应该按照它们在结构中声明的顺序出现在内存中,因此成员c附近可能有7个字节的“填充”,并且可能还有成员a

c++ - 可变参数模板错误 : "parameter pack must be expanded"

这是我编写的可变参数模板函数:templateValue&insert(Container&c,Args&&...args){c.emplace_back(args);returnc.back();}当我像这样使用insert时出现错误:listlst;int&num=insert,int,int>(lst,4);错误提示insert正文中的这一行:c.emplace_back(args);//这是什么意思,我该如何解决? 最佳答案 错误是由于在将所有单个参数(而不是参数包)传递给emplace_backargs之后缺少省略号(..